forked from qt-creator/qt-creator
ProjectExplorer: Make sure the target setup page is shown
... when switching to a project that is unconfigured. Task-number: QTCREATORBUG-22682 Change-Id: I91c6f791677054d2f86a5a5d81003f38ecc812fb Reviewed-by: André Hartmann <aha_1980@gmx.de>
This commit is contained in:
@@ -367,6 +367,10 @@ void SessionManager::setStartupProject(Project *startupProject)
|
|||||||
return;
|
return;
|
||||||
|
|
||||||
d->m_startupProject = startupProject;
|
d->m_startupProject = startupProject;
|
||||||
|
if (d->m_startupProject && d->m_startupProject->needsConfiguration()) {
|
||||||
|
ModeManager::activateMode(Constants::MODE_SESSION);
|
||||||
|
ModeManager::setFocusToCurrentMode();
|
||||||
|
}
|
||||||
emit m_instance->startupProjectChanged(startupProject);
|
emit m_instance->startupProjectChanged(startupProject);
|
||||||
}
|
}
|
||||||
|
|
||||||
|
Reference in New Issue
Block a user